New BlackBerry Smartphone in the Works for SEA Markets?

CrackBerry, a BlackBerry enthusiast blog, brings word of a supposed BB handset in the pipeline, designed for emerging markets like Indonesia, the Philippines, and India.

Codenamed BBC100-1, the smartphone allegedly comes from PT BB Merah Putih, a joint venture between BlackBerry and PT Tiphone Mobile Indonesia Tbk, a local telecommunication company with the largest distribution network in Indonesia. The agreement, in cooperation with the Indonesian government, enables the company to “source, distribute and promote” BB-branded devices running on Android OS.

Roland Quandt, a device leakster on Twitter, recently posted the specs of the supposed BBC100-1, further fueling the rumors of the phone’s existence. As for its legitimacy, well, we’ll have to see whether the handset will make an appearance at the upcoming MWC 2017 in Spain.
